The Kayser Mountains (Dutch: Kaysergebergte) is a mountain range in the Sipaliwini District of Suriname. It is named after Conrad Carel Käyser [nl]. The Kayser Airstrip was built in 1960 at the foot of the mountains as part of Operation Grasshopper to access the interior of Suriname.[1]
